09.01.2022 Our wonderful Contemporary teacher, Olivia Fyfe, is performing with Canberra’s award-winning dance company, Australian Dance Party as part of Enlighten Festival. Australian Dance Party present a new ‘sensory experience’ titled, Symbiosis. Join Australian Dance Party and collaborating artists for Symbiosis, an exclusive after-dark walking tour through the Australian National Botanic Gardens during the Enlighten Festival with illuminated live dance, music and spoken word. ... This intimate open-air experience explores the volatility of the natural world in the age of the Anthropocene. An embodied study of symbiotic relationships: parasitism, mutualism and commensalism, provokes a crucial reflection on human-ecological relationships. The work re-positions the human as a part of nature, and the response-ability we hold in shaping our ecological future. 08.01.2022 We're absolutely loving our new program 'Once Upon A Ballet' for 3-5 year olds. Once Upon A Ballet is a unique, child-centred approach to teaching dance that is based strongly in child development research. We meet our littlest dancers in their worlda world filled with stories, magic and make-believe. Every 4-5 weeks our dancers work on a new story, keeping them highly engaged and excited for class. So far this year our dancers have journeyed through Wonderland with an Alic...e In Wonderland based class, and Neverland with a Peter Pan inspired class. Next term they'll be starting off with magic, turning mice into horses and pumpkins into carriages with Cinderella. We'd love to welcome new students to our Once Upon A Ballet classes in Term 2.
